Grilled Corn on the Cob with Garlic Butter
Iowan corn is so naturally sweet and flavourful, it needs little attention to become a staple side at nearly every gathering. This recipe, true to form, calls for the cobs to be simply grilled and then brushed with salted garlic butter.
6 fresh sweet corn on the cob, husks and silk removed
4 Tbsp. unsalted butter
1 tsp. sea salt
3 cloves garlic, minced
Prepare a grill for medium-high heat. Put the shucked corn on the grill and grill until all sides are golden and some kernels are slightly charred, about 10 minutes, turning occasionally.
In a small pot, combine the butter, salt and garlic. Bring to a simmer and remove from the heat. Brush the garlic butter over the grilled corn.
Makes 6 servings.
